Paradise Valley: A Place of Exclusivity and Elegance

Paradise Valley truly stands out for those who desire the utmost in comfort, elegance, and exclusivity. This Maricopa County gem stands out as the wealthiest municipality in Arizona, with a median income nearly three times larger than Phoenix and Tucson. Paradise Valley is famous for its stunning desert landscapes, upscale shopping centers, and well-maintained golf courses. Additionally, it boasts safe neighborhoods with minimal crime rates.

The school district’s accolades make it a great choice for families. With the breathtaking Phoenix Mountain Preserve, Camelback Mountain, and Mummy Mountain in close proximity, nature lovers can fully immerse themselves in a variety of outdoor activities such as hiking, biking, and horseback riding. Paradise Valley offers a lifestyle that is truly unparalleled, despite its high living costs. With a median home value exceeding $2 million, it may seem expensive, but the benefits are worth it.

Tucson: A Haven for Nature

Tucson, being Arizona’s second-largest city, is a diverse and vibrant metropolis surrounded by five mountain ranges. Tucson is a paradise for those who love the outdoors, with its stunning Sonoran Desert landscapes and abundant natural beauty. There are plenty of options available to explore the great outdoors, including paved bike paths, mountain biking trails, and hiking trails.

The weather is great for outdoor activities for the majority of the year, even with the summer heat. Tucson is a city with a rich history, a vibrant arts scene, and a wide variety of delicious food options. It is also home to the University of Arizona, which means that the city has great schools and safe, affordable neighborhoods. Here, you can enjoy the best of both worlds – a vibrant city atmosphere combined with the cozy charm of a small town. This unique blend seamlessly merges the urban and rural, modern and historic, as well as the desert and mountain landscapes.

Phoenix: A Hub for Business and Entertainment

Phoenix, as the capital and largest city of Arizona, is experiencing rapid growth and provides numerous opportunities for business, education, and entertainment. Phoenix is a thriving city that serves as the economic and cultural hub of the state. It encompasses a wide range of industries, such as technology, manufacturing, tourism, and healthcare. The area offers a wide range of attractions, events, and activities to enjoy.

The city’s charm is defined by its rapid growth, impressive architecture, and love for the outdoors. Phoenix is a city that offers a wealth of opportunities for a successful career, top-notch education, and an exciting social life. It’s a place where you can immerse yourself in the rich cultural scene, with its museums, galleries, theaters, and restaurants. Arizona’s natural beauty is on full display beyond the city limits, with attractions like the Grand Canyon, Sedona Red Rocks, and Saguaro National Park.
